Output 66db38eb068a52b54c361a2bf3ca68d182e7c820b8884b58934c2d00c8a30ff7:1

value
34154651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87b5a2948e4a623f7c9520da154e087d7d66ed80 OP_EQUAL
address
MLGj3Z5QZHJvr5XgaT5DNCbSbQxXJhMr5K
transaction
66db38eb068a52b54c361a2bf3ca68d182e7c820b8884b58934c2d00c8a30ff7
spent
true